What does dB equals to?

dB (decibel) is a logarithmic measure of the ratio of two power values, for example, two signal strengths. This is often used for power gain or power loss. For example, a loss of 10 dB means that the signal degrades by a factor of 10, a loss of 20 dB means that the signal degrades by a factor of 100, and a loss of 30 dB means that the signal degrades by a factor of 1000.


If gain is 10 db what is the ratio of voltages?

10 dB gain means a voltage ratio of 3.16227766 to 1.

How do you add 14 dB to 10 volts RMS?

14 dB means a factor of 5.012. So 14 dB more is 10 times 5.012 = 50.12 volts (RMS).


How many milliwatts in 36 dB?

I guess the reference power for 0 dB is 1 milliwatt. Then the power level 36 dB means a power ratio of 10^(36/10) = 3981 to 1.
